Package com.logviewer.data2.net.server
Class IncomeConnection
java.lang.Object
com.logviewer.data2.net.AbstractConnection
com.logviewer.data2.net.server.IncomeConnection
- All Implemented Interfaces:
AutoCloseable
-
Field Summary
Fields inherited from class com.logviewer.data2.net.AbstractConnection
closed -
Constructor Summary
ConstructorsConstructorDescriptionIncomeConnection(AsynchronousSocketChannel socket, LogService logService, Consumer<IncomeConnection> disconnectListener) -
Method Summary
Methods inherited from class com.logviewer.data2.net.AbstractConnection
close, init, isOpen, sendMessage
-
Constructor Details
-
IncomeConnection
public IncomeConnection(AsynchronousSocketChannel socket, LogService logService, Consumer<IncomeConnection> disconnectListener)
-
-
Method Details
-
handleMessage
- Specified by:
handleMessagein classAbstractConnection
-
onDisconnect
protected void onDisconnect()- Overrides:
onDisconnectin classAbstractConnection
-